A Blockchain Based Federated Ecosystem for Tracking and Validating the Authenticity of Goods

Abstract

Nowadays, the presence of counterfeit goods in the markets involves billions of dollars in damage to individuals, companies, and multinationals. In recent years, Blockchain technology has become the protagonist in different sectors, thanks to its decentralized register feature and the immutability of the data and information stored within it. With this paper, we want to propose a system for tracking and validating the authenticity of tagged assets, based on a federated Blockchain environment. The federation is characterized by the presence of multiple public and private Blockchain instances. This solution allows one or more brands to store information within the private instance such as ownership of the asset, history, maintenance, and other certificates.
